Fix cross-platform builds: process cleanup and disk space checking
- Add platform-specific implementations for Windows, BSD systems - Create platform-specific disk space checking with proper syscalls - Add Windows process cleanup using tasklist/taskkill - Add BSD-specific Statfs_t field handling (F_blocks, F_bavail, F_bsize) - Support 9/10 target platforms (Linux, Windows, macOS, FreeBSD, OpenBSD) - Process cleanup now works on all Unix-like systems and Windows - Phase 2 TUI improvements compatible across platforms
